    It is a small but beautiful etrurian and medieval city...

    It is a small but beautiful etrurian and medieval city sourrounded by cliffs. Worth to wander along the pebbled roads and have a meal in any of the restaurants. Beautiful romanesque cathedral. Parking lots located outside the city with elevators to enable easy access to the city.

    The stupendous Duomo of Orvieto is on top of the list of...

    The stupendous Duomo of Orvieto is on top of the list of places to visit. The cathedral commemorates the Miracle of the Eucharist in Bolsena-droplets of blood that stained the altar linen, made some time in the1260’s. According to the Bradt Guide for Italy, Umbria & The Marche regions, “A Bohemian priest named Peter, was on his way to Rome, was asked to celebrate mass in Bolsena, just to the south. Father Peter had long been skeptical about the doctrine of the Host becoming the body of Christ during the mass, but the Host itself answered his doubts by dripping blood on the altar linen. Peter took the linen to the Pope (Urban IV) and he declared it a miracle and instituted the Feast of Corpus Christi. Pope Urban IV promised Orvieto (rather unfairly to Bolsena) a magnificent new cathedral. “ The exterior façade of this gothic cathedral, has mosaics depicting the life of Christ, the Virgin Mary, etc. with stunning gold backgrounds, that glow in the afternoon sun. The interior has cycles of frescos throughout, painted Fra Angelico, Luca Signorelli, Perugino, Piero della Francesca, to name a few. The other most remarkable attraction in Orvieto is the Viaggio nella “Città Sotterranea”, the Orvieto Underground tours. We took an fascinating, evening tour given in English by a local guide. Tours can be booked through an office near to the cathedral in Piazza Duomo. As the brochure notes “Orvieto Underground is the best way to become acquainted with this new, unusual aspect of a culture of a city that abounds in history and outstanding art treasures. The tour takes you along a winding subterranean path through tunnels, stairs, unexpected passageways, superimposed rooms, with innumerable small square niches, all of which bear witness to creation over the centuries of this “city underground”.

    The hostess where i stayed is wonderful. She gave me restaurant tips. I went to two restaurants and cafes too. They were all good. Orvieto is wonderful to walk around with beautiful scenery, interesting history and great shops. Top quality beautiful goods. Leather and ceramics and clothing all top quality. A magical experience awaits at one shop with armour outside. The whole town is a photographers dream and the views of the surrounding countryside are amazing. Especially from the clock tower. Beautiful walks along well kept paths overlooking the countryside. The Duomo is stunning and there are many galleries, museums and historic places to visit. Easy to walk around. A funicular ride up is special. The underground tour is so interesting.
